The Indo-Tibetan Border Police Force, popularly known as ITBP has announced a new recruitment drive, opening up opportunities for constable positions. An official notification has been released, confirming that the application process will be conducted exclusively online.

Interested candidates can apply through the ITBP's official recruitment website; recruitment.itbpolice.nic.in.
ITBP Constable Recruitment 2024 Overview:
The ITBP is looking to fill a total of 819 constable vacancies as part of this recruitment drive. Applications will be accepted starting from September 2, 2024, and the deadline for submission is October 1, 2024. The total number of vacancies is 819, divided into 697 posts for male candidates and 122 posts for female candidates. The age limit for applicants is set between 18 and 25 years, providing a fairly broad range for eligible candidates.

Eligibility Criteria:
To be eligible for the ITBP Constable Recruitment 2024, candidates must have completed Matriculation or Class 10 from a recognized board. The age requirement is between 18 and 25 years. Candidates need to verify that they meet all the criteria before proceeding with their application.
Selection Process:
The selection process for the ITBP Constable positions is rigorous and consists of multiple stages:
- Physical Efficiency Test (PET): Candidates must first pass a PET, which assesses their physical fitness.
- Physical Standard Test (PST): Those who clear the PET will then undergo a PST to check if they meet the required physical standards.
- Written Test: Successful candidates from the PET and PST stages will move on to a written test.
- Verification of Original Documents: Candidates who pass the written test will have their original documents verified.
- Detailed Medical Examination (DME) / Review Medical Examination (RME): Finally, candidates will undergo a medical examination to ensure they meet the health standards required for the role. The medical examination will follow the guidelines used in recruitment medical exams for Central Armed Police Forces (CAPFs) and Assam Rifles (AR).
Application Fee:
A nominal application fee of Rs. 100 is required for the constable posts. However, certain candidates, including women, ex-servicemen, and those from SC & ST categories, are exempt from paying this fee.
